The office conversation continues evolving and today’s tenants are being far more intentional about the environments they choose.
A recent article from the The Times explores how companies are rethinking office design through quieter workspaces, collaboration areas and experience-driven environments as hybrid work continues maturing.
We continue seeing demand concentrate around high-quality workplaces that prioritize flexibility, functionality and employee experience over footprint alone.
The office market isn’t disappearing. Expectations around what makes space valuable are simply changing.
